GDPR Compliance
We are committed to protecting your rights under the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). You have the following rights:
- Right to Access — request a copy of your personal data at any time.
- Right to Rectification — request corrections to inaccurate or incomplete data.
- Right to Erasure — request deletion of your personal data.
- Right to Data Portability — request your data in a structured, portable format.
- Right to Object — object to certain types of data processing.
- Right to Restrict Processing — limit how we use your data while a complaint is reviewed.

Data Security
We implement defense-in-depth measures to protect your data:
- Encryption in transit — TLS 1.2+ on every connection between you, our platform, and our QPU partners.
- Encryption at rest — AES-256 for databases, backups, and uploaded files.
- Secure infrastructure — hosted in certified data centers with physical and network access controls.
- Least-privilege access — production data access is limited to a small set of authorized engineers and audited.
- Backups — automated daily backups with point-in-time recovery.
- Continuous monitoring — 24/7 logging and alerting for suspicious activity.
- Vendor isolation — your circuits are scoped per project; we never mix tenants on the wire.
Data Retention
We retain your data as long as your account is active or as needed to provide the service. You can request deletion at any time, and we will permanently remove your data within 30 days, except where we are required by law to retain it (for example, billing records typically retained for 7 years for tax purposes).
Backups are rotated on a 30-day schedule, so deleted data may persist in encrypted backups for up to 30 days before being overwritten.
